In this study, we talked about the qualitative effects of apple fruit (cv. Golden-red) harvested in different date and different storage models, which offers evidence in theory and in practice for refreshing Golden-red. The results showed as follows:1. In Jilin area, the appropriate harvest date for golden-red apple is from the end of August to the beginning of September. At this time, firmness, soluble solid and titratable acid content of fruit are 11.00 kg.cm-2, 12.40% and about 0.76%, respectively. After 100 days of storage, firmness, soluble solid and titratable acid are still 7.90 kg.cm-2, 11.30% and 0.50%, respectively. In the period, vitamin C content, weight loss and decay incidence are 5.07mg 100g-1 FW-1 4.70% and 0.50%, respectively.2. Under cellar condition(15-0℃),the apple fruit wrapped with plastic membrane (0.05 mm) and added into ethylene absorb (Treatment I) have longer storage life than treatment II (wrapped with 0.05 mm plastic membrane but no ethylene absorb) and others (Treatment III, IV, V, VI, VII and VIII). The pulp browning and alcohol odor were observed in those fruit in Treatment V and VI (wrapped with 0.07 mm plastic membrane). After storage, firmness, soluble solid, and titratable acid content of fruit in treatment I and II are 7.40 and 7.00 kg.cm-2, 11.40% and 11.20% or 0.46% and 0.43%, respectively. The decay incidence of fruit in treatment is lower than 1.50%. Storage life of fruit in treatment I is up to 140 d which is 15 d or 25 d longer than not added into ethylene absorb or pulled. The fruit should be wrapped and pulled with 0.07 mm plastic membrane and added into ethylene absorb.3. Under refrigeration(2℃), the firmness of fruit in Treatment I, II, V and VI is 8.20, 7.90, 8.30 and 7.80 kg.cm-2; titratable acid content is 0.48%, 0.45%, 0.47% and 0.41%, respectively. Soluble solid contents and decay incidence in all fruit are higher than 11.60% and lower than 1.50%, respectively. Therefore, Treatment I is better than others when applied for storage of apple fruit. The storage life of fruit in Treatment I is 140 days, which is 55 d, 28 d and 35 d longer than that of control, no ethylene absorb and pulled, respectively.
